How to Connect Motorcycle LED Lights:
- Locate areas under the motorcycle body or fairing where you would like to install the LED lights. Ensure that there are no hot motorcycle parts close to the locations you pick
- Clean the areas where you will be installing the lights with alcohol prep pads. This removes the dirt and grime. Allow the alcohol to dry thoroughly so the LEDs will have a clean, dry surface to attach to
- Remove the adhesive backings on the LEDs and install them by pressing them firmly against the motorcycle surface. Most LED light strips are flexible and can be curved around the fairing for better illumination
- Remove the seat and run the wires through the frame of the body to underneath the seat where the battery is located. The wires should not be visible on the outside of the bike
- Collect all the wires and tighten them together with a wire tie. This keeps the wires organized
- Loosen the terminal bolts on the motorcycle battery by using your screwdriver. Tighten the terminal bolts back into place so they firmly hold the wires down
- Start your motorcycle and watch your LEDs light up. If all or some of the LEDs are not operating properly, check the battery terminal connections first to ensure that they are tight. If the problem is not resolved, check the clamp connector wiring to ensure that all the wires are stripped properly and in full contact with the inside of the connector

How to Replace Car Lights:
- Changing your car lights, specifically its headlights, is a task that most people would prefer to have a specialist do. While it is true that having a mechanic replace your headlights can cost you a lot of money, some people would rather spend a few dollars than to tire themselves out while doing the task themselves. In truth, replacing car lights does not have to be a stressful activity. With the right tools and materials, you can replace your own car headlights. Here is how you can accomplish the task yourself
- Pop your car hood and examine the headlight assembly. Check behind your headlight and see if you need additional tools to access it. While most cars allow easy access to their headlight bulb without any tools, some may require a screwdriver, pliers or wrench to remove its plastic cover
- Turn the car engine off and remove the covers and parts that are blocking the rear side of your headlight assembly
- Hold the headlight module from the headlight assembly's rear, and twist it counter-clockwise to fully release it from the assembly. Pull the headlight module straight out after twisting
- Pull the headlight module bulb in order to disconnect it. Install your new bulb in its place. Some bulbs may require a twist and pull, depending upon the model
- Place your headlight module back into the headlight assembly's rear, twisting it in clockwise direction until it comes to a full lock
- Put back the removed panels on the back of the headlight
Warnings:
- Ensure that your replacement bulb is compatible with the vehicle model. When visiting your local store for auto parts, ask the representative for the bulbs that are compatible with the car
